Business Retention and Expansion (BRE)

Carroll County Growth Partnership (CCGP) collects Business Retention and Expansion (BRE) data to understand local market trends. Specifically, CCGP uses the Business Expansion and Strategic Trends (BEST of Iowa) program to collect BRE data because it is a statewide business retention and expansion program. The program is a collaborative effort between local developers, MidAmerican Energy, Alliant Energy, Black Hills Energy, Iowa Area Development Group, and the Iowa Economic Development Authority (IEDA). CCGP uses BEST as it is a national model used for existing business data collected through Synchronist PRIME interviews with local employers. CCGP has over 10 years of experience collecting BRE data. This data helps us understand local trends on workforce, business development and growth, cost increase, regulatory burdens and more.
